BREAKWATER HARBOUR

(By'Telegraph'.—Press Association.) ,

' NAPIEB, This Day. Since the' earthquake nine vessels, including ocean-going boats, have been successfully,berthed at the breakwater. Coastal boats1 that usually went.to the inner harbour are now going 'to the breakwater. :. . : . The successful use of the ...breakwater ..convincingly .disproves the assertion ■concerning damage done at Napier 's deep water harbour.
